Antique Abyss

Upon an empty shelf in a place
No one can remember sits a doll in lace
Frilled collar, Elizabethan taste
Blue eyes twinkle on her face

Cherubic lips ready for a kiss,
Dusty blond - of a quality long missed

Alone on a shelf she just sits
Waiting for someone to remember her 
in her antique abyss.
